Acura Revives Iconic Integra Nameplate

The 2023 Integra Returns to the Acura Lineup

The Acura Integra is one of the most iconic nameplates in the brand’s history. After a long hiatus, the 2023 Integra is set to return to the Acura lineup. The new Integra will be a sporty, compact sedan that will offer a unique blend of performance, style, and technology.

Performance

The 2023 Integra will be powered by a 2.0-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ine. This engine will produce up to 250 horsepower and 260 lb-ft of torque. The engine will be mated to a nine-speed automatic transmission and will be available with either front-wheel drive or all-wheel drive.

The 2023 Integra will also feature a sport-tuned suspension and a sport-tuned exhaust system. This will give the car a more aggressive sound and improved handling. The car will also feature an advanced traction control system and an electronic stability control system.
